16 Checking the Enables on the iTNC 530
16.1 Introduction
For an operating axis (axis in control loop) ...
no "Axis clamped" symbol is shown.
the "STIB" star (control-in-operation) is visible
the feed rate display must not be highlighted.
the position display (ACTL, NOML) changes when the axis moves.
The appropriate enables are required in order to work with axes or spindles.
If one or several enables are missing, an error message is output or the axes and/or the spindles
cannot be operated.
The following conditions must be fulfilled to drive axes and spindles:

The EMERGENCY-STOP chain must be closed!
The EMERGENCY STOP chain involves ...
the EMERGENCY STOP button on the machine operating panel
the EMERGENCY STOP button on the handwheel (if available)
Hardware axis limit switch (if available)
the control itself (alternatively also PL module)
The "Control is ready" output switches, e.g., a relay whose contacts are part of the
EMERGENCY-STOP chain.
In the event of severe errors, the control resets the "Control is ready" output and thus interrupts
the EMERGENCY STOP chain.
